{UAH} US issues security alert over second day of presidential nominations
The United States has advised all its citizens to avoid travelling to Kampala and those in Kampala to avoid going near Kyambogo saying there is an elevated potential for civil disturbances on Tuesday in relation to the presidential nominations.
Kyadondo East MP, Robert Kyagulanyi alias Bobi Wine of National Unity Platform (NUP) and FDC president Patrick Amuriat, are among aspirants slated to be nominated at Kyambogo Cricket Grounds Tuesday November 03, 2020.
"Second day of Presidential Nominations, November 3, 2020. There is an elevated potential for civil disturbances on Tuesday, November 3 in relation to the presidential nominations. U.S. citizens are advised to avoid the area and to avoid travel in Kampala to the extent possible.
U.S. Embassy personnel have been advised to telework and consular appointments are limited to emergency services only on Tuesday, November 3," reads part of the statement issued by the US embassy.
The statement was issued Monday night, hours after the FDC said its offices were under siege by security operatives.
Police were since Monday morning seen deployed at the FDC offices in Najjanankumbi, Kampala.The deployment followed the party's decision to move in a procession to the nomination venue despite orders from the electoral commission instructing aspirants to move with only 10 people.
"Any Presidential Aspirant who mobilizes boda bodas for a procession risks being arrested including those boda boda riders. We have plans to respond proportionately, in the face of violent crime, which may include the use of teargas to disperse the violent groups," said Kampala Metropolitan Police spokesperson, Patrick Onyango.
